Rainbows Hospice for Children and Young People is looking for a skilled Shop Manager to oversee a new shop venture in Newark. The successful candidate will manage store operations, staff, volunteers, and stock while driving income and profitability.

The role requires a strong background in retail management, excellent leadership skills, and the ability to manage a diverse team.

Benefits include health care cashback, holiday allowance, and participation in a pension scheme.
